Operation items and supply types

Lesson 100 of 188 · 14 min

Pull the structure components into operations and assign each component to the operation where it is actually consumed. Set the supply type per component — push, assembly pull, operation pull, bulk, phantom — and show the effect of each: where the material comes from, and when. Set the supply subinventory override where needed, then show a component consumed at the last operation versus the first, and the WIP value difference. Supply type is the most operationally consequential setting in this module. Push means somebody must issue it deliberately. Backflush means the system consumes it on completion. Pushing everything creates enormous transaction load. Backflushing everything means inventory accuracy depends entirely on the BOM being right. Both extremes matter, because the client will ask for one of them. The practical recommendation: backflush high-volume, low-value, reliably-consumed components.
